Governor Pawlenty appointed a 15 member commission to come up with ideas to reform the state's tax laws. At least a third of the members donated to Governor Pawlenty's political campaigns. Another is a former Republican state senator, four (three who didn't donate to Pawlenty) work for companies that are members of the Pawlenty friendly Minnesota Business Partnership and a representative from a high tech trade group. A member of the think tank, Minnesota Taxpayers Association is also on the board.
